All govt and semi-govt offices will remain closed on Feb 19


Karachi: The Sindh government has declared a public holiday on February 19 on the occasion of the Urs of Hazrat Lal Shahbaz Qalandar.
The notification states that a public holiday has been declared on February 19 on the occasion of the Urs of Hazrat Lal Shahbaz Qalandar. All government and semi-government offices will remain closed on February 19.
The 777th Urs of Hazrat Lal Shahbaz Qalandar will be celebrated with devotion and respect. The annual Urs of Lal Shahbaz Qalandar will begin on February 17.
The arrival of pilgrims to participate in the Urs started several days ago. The pilgrims include men, women, old people, and children, who all visited the shrine in a state of excitement.
Strict security arrangements have been made on the occasion of the Urs, due to which long queues of people are seen to enter the shrine. Every evening, the shrine of Lal Shahbaz is filled with a din to the beat of drums, reminiscent of the dervishes of Maulana Rumi.
